From the photos I saw online with mountains, this lake was not what I was expecting. Those mountainous photos are incorrect. Has several camp sites, one boat launch (there may be another I just didn't go down that far), 2 or 3 outhouses. The day I went was towards the end of summer so the lake was low, grass dry and brown, and super chilly. Otherwise it seemed to be a decent place to fish as observed by the retirees out on boats and along the shore fishing. The picture I am including shows how high the water can be. Also there is tons of seaweed, but most lakes have that.

Clean comfortable camp. Great if you have a water craft. Toilets. No water. No elec. I was there through July 4. Not much in the way of bugs. Swimming for the children. Quiet at night.

Not a lot of trees and a bit windy at times but a pretty little lake at sunset and sunrise. Fishing is always a surprise, you never know if you are going to get a Rainbow, Kokanee or Northern Pike.
